Internet Resources. Any Internet resources (including Internet protocol addresses) allocated by the Company to the Customer shall remain the property of the Company. The Customer shall have no right or title whatsoever. The Company reserves the right to withdraw any of the Internet resources at any time. Internet Resources. The WWW-pages of the thematic Network were established in March 1999. The pages may be found in xxxx://xxxxxxxxx.xxx.xx/uvnet/index.html‌ The pages contain all documents produced throughout the project, including minutes of Workshops and meetings, reports to the Commission, and Newsletters. The four Working Groups have their own pages, containing e.g. mailing lists and lists of participants. A database for UV action spectra is also included in the pages.
Internet Resources. All data produced during the project have been published in the Internet pages. HUT has volunteered to maintain the pages also after the formal EU-funded part of the project. The pages will be used to serve the Working Groups, and to disseminate information on the possible forthcoming events.
Internet Resources. Within 30 days after the Closing Date, the Buyer shall remove from all of its web sites (including, without limitation, www.x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x.xxx xxx www.xxxxxxxxxx.xxx) xxl mention and references to Federal-Mogul (including that displayed by the "view source" function) and hyperlinks to www.xxxxxxx-xxxxx.xxx, xxw.xxxxxxxx.xxx, xxd their derivatives except to the extent that the Buyer first obtains the express prior written consent of Federal-Mogul.

Internet Resources. Websites, instant messaging applications, file transfer, file sharing, and any and all other Internet applications and activities using either standard or proprietary network protocols. Examples of websites that pose a risk to the District, or are counter to its mission, are malware repositories, sites advocating violence against civil society or against persons based on race, religion, ethnicity, sex, sexual orientation, color, creed or any other protected categories, sites offering gambling activities or that are pornographic in nature.
Internet Resources. There are lots of websites for science fair ideas. Remember that your project is an investigation, not a report (how does a volcano work or how to make rock crystals). There are some websites (and books) that give ideas for reports, but they will call them a project. If in doubt, remember to use the words ‘which’, ‘does’, or ‘what’ in your question.
